Study: Multi-scale architecture of archaeal chromosomes
show Abstracthide Abstract
Chromosome conformation capture (3C) technologies have identified topologically associating domains (TADs) and larger A/B compartments as two salient structural features of eukaryotic chromosomes. These structures are sculpted by the combined actions of transcription and structural maintenance of chromosomes (SMC) superfamily proteins. Bacterial chromosomes fold into TAD-like chromosomal interaction domains (CIDs) but do not display A/B compartment-type organization. Here, we reveal that chromosomes of Sulfolobus archaea are organized into CID-like topological domains in addition to the larger A/B compartment-type structures that we described recently. We uncover local rules governing the identity of the topological domains. We also identify long-range loop structures which provide evidence of a hub-like structure that colocalizes genes involved in ribosome biogenesis. In addition to providing high resolution description of archaeal chromosome architectures, our data provide evidence for multiple modes of organization in prokaryotic chromosomes and yield novel insight into the evolution of eukaryotic chromosome conformation. Overall design: 3C-seq and RNA-seq experiments were performed on Sulfolobus acidocaldarius and Sulfolobus islandicus.

Construction protocol: To prepare the material for 3C-seq library construction, cells were crosslinked, permeabilized, and treated with AluI. The DNA was then subjected to proximity ligation, crosslink reversal, and phenol extraction followed by isopropanol precipitation. Libraries were constructed using NEBNext Ultra DNA Library Prep Kit for Illumina.
